Make an Impact at RSM UK

The Cyber Security Operations Engineer will be responsible for working in conjunction with our MSSP to monitor, detect and respond to security incidents to protect our systems, networks and information assets.

This role involves working closely with our MSSP and various departments to ensure the security of our digital infrastructure and compliance with security policies.

  • You’ll Make An Impact By
  • Define and govern security configurations across Microsoft security tools and key third-party platforms (e. g.

Mimecast, Palo Alto, Cortex), including policies, settings, and exemptions.

  • Oversee MSSP performance, ensuring effective monitoring, detection, and incident response, and acting as a key escalation and response partner during incidents.
  • Prioritise and manage security use cases, rules, and alerts for MSSP implementation, with a focus on improving detection coverage and effectiveness.
  • Develop and maintain Sec Ops continuous improvement (RSM UK and MSSP), including automation, optimisation of processes, and enhancement of detection capabilities.
  • Define, document, and maintain operational knowledge, including incident response processes, run-books, and a central knowledge base for MDR/XDR alerts.
  • What We Are Looking For

Are you someone who thrives on variety, loves learning new things, and enjoys connecting with people?

If you can spot inefficiencies in everyday life and are passionate about making improvements, this role is perfect for you!

  • We value diverse experiences and perspectives. Here’s what we’re looking for in our ideal candidate:
  • Strong understanding of networking and security fundamentals, including protocols, architectures, and security methodologies.
  • Proven experience in security operations, with solid application of core security principles and best practices.
  • Hands-on expertise with security tools such as SIEM, firewalls, IDS/IPS, malware protection, and vulnerability scanning.
  • Experience with Microsoft security stack, including its core security and threat protection capabilities.
  •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ively across teams and respond to incidents.
